Nestled in the picturesque region of Kreis Düren, Germany, the Stausee Obermaubach Loop via Kuhkopfsteig offers a delightful hiking experience that combines natural beauty with a touch of history. This 6 km (approximately 3.7 miles) loop trail, with an elevation gain of around 100 meters (328 feet), is rated as medium difficulty, making it accessible for most hikers with a moderate level of fitness.### Getting ThereTo reach the trailhead, you can drive to the vicinity of Obermaubach, a charming village located near the Rur River. For those relying on public transport, the Obermaubach train station is conveniently located nearby, providing easy access from larger cities such as Düren or Cologne. From the station, it's a short walk to the start of the trail.### Trail HighlightsAs you embark on the Stausee Obermaubach Loop, you'll be greeted by the serene beauty of the Obermaubach Reservoir. This man-made lake is a focal point of the trail, offering stunning views and opportunities for birdwatching. The trail meanders through lush forests and open meadows, providing a diverse landscape that changes with the seasons.#### Kuhkopfsteig SectionOne of the most notable sections of the trail is the Kuhkopfsteig, a path that winds its way up to the Kuhkopf, a small hill offering panoramic views of the surrounding countryside. This part of the trail is where you'll encounter the most significant elevation gain, approximately 100 meters (328 feet), but the effort is well rewarded with breathtaking vistas.### Nature and WildlifeThe area is rich in biodiversity, with a variety of flora and fauna to observe. Keep an eye out for native bird species, such as the European robin and the great tit, as well as small mammals like red squirrels. The forested areas are home to a mix of deciduous and coniferous trees, providing a vibrant tapestry of colors, especially in autumn.### Historical SignificanceThe region around Kreis Düren has a rich history, with remnants of ancient settlements and medieval structures. While the trail itself does not pass directly by any historical landmarks, the nearby village of Obermaubach has a quaint charm with its traditional German architecture and offers a glimpse into the area's past.### NavigationFor those concerned about navigation, the trail is well-marked, but it's always wise to have a reliable navigation tool.
